About the Item
"Construction with secret" by Elvio Becheroni, a sculpture created in 1981, is a profound masterpiece made from the noble Canela wood. But this sculpture is not just a work of art; it is a powerful lament, a heartfelt protest against the serious problem of Amazon deforestation that continues to afflict our planet.
In every meticulously crafted piece of wood, we can hear Becheroni's passionate plea for change. The trunks, once consumed by the raging fires of the Amazon forest, have found new life in this sculpture. They serve as a poignant reminder of the devastating consequences of deforestation, a testament to the destruction and loss we must face and correct. Becheroni's heart beats in unison with the natural world, as he firmly believes in the vital symbiosis between humankind and nature. In the very essence of this sculpture, the tree assumes an identity of remembrance, a repository of memory, and a wellspring of hope. It embodies the resilience of nature, a force that can regenerate and thrive if given the chance.
The wood that breathes life into "Construction with Secret" is the fruit of Becheroni's extensive journeys to Brazil. With each trip, he carries back not just wood but a piece of the Amazon's spirit, a piece of the story that needs to be told. He captures the essence of the forest in his work, allowing it to resonate with all who encounter it. In "Construction with Secret," Becheroni's artistry takes form in a sinuous shape, adorned with sculpted geometric games at its core. These intricate patterns create a symbolic secret, a mystery waiting to be unveiled. It invites viewers to engage in a dialogue with the artwork, to explore the hidden depths of its meaning, and to contemplate the hidden truths of our relationship with nature.

The measurements shown are of the sculpture only, the pedestal is separate.
- Creator:Elvio Becheroni (Sculptor)
- Dimensions:Height: 32.29 in (82 cm)Width: 21.66 in (55 cm)Depth: 6.7 in (17 cm)
- Style:Post-Modern (Of the Period)
- Materials and Techniques:
- Place of Origin:
- Period:1980-1989
- Date of Manufacture:1981
- Condition:Wear consistent with age and use. The measurements shown are of the sculpture only, the pedestal is separate. Still in good vintage condition, light wear.
